New distress signal from ship near Corfu. Weapons on board

The Greek authorities received a signal from the Italian authorities that warned that a ship with 700 people on board west of Corfu was in distress. The ship is located near the island Erikoussa.

The ship sent out a distress signal through the European number 112.

Irregular migrants are aboard according to the operations room of the merchant marine ministry. The ship is the Blue Sky M under Moldovan flag and carrying hundreds of irregular migrants.
It is not known what the problem is on the ship that sent out the SOS.

The signal was received by Italian authorities, who informed Greece and the frigate "Navarino" and a Sikorksi S-70 helicopter of the is rushing to the area, to ascertain exactly what is happening.

According to reports from state broadcaster Nerit the ship is filled with illegal migrants, and there are unconfirmed reports about people with guns on board.

Weather conditions in the Ionian and Adriatic todayare particularly difficult, with winds up to 7 Beaufort. The weather has stopped tugs from rushing to the area.

According to the chairman of the Port Authority of Corfu Spiros Andriotis it is the cargo ship Blue Sky under Moldovan flag.

According to Mr Andriotis the ship is three miles southwest of Othonoi and had direction for a Croatian port.
